Accessorising evening or formal wear for women can take as much effort as choosing the right dress. It is very easy to ruin the whole look of an outfit by choosing the wrong accessories and, instead of complimenting an outfit, can cause the opposite effect and make it look over the top and garish.
Women also have the added issue of how to wear their hair for such occasions. Very formal and elegant occasions often call for hair to be worn up, and as an added touch clips or slides that accentuate the dress can be worn. When wearing the hair up, drop earrings are ideal as they help to lengthen the neck, which gives off an air of classic authority and inner confidence. Studs are suitable when wearing the hair down and this also stops any accidental tangles from occurring.
Necklines must also be considered before choosing which necklace to wear. A heavily patterned top or one with many ruffles or sequins around the neckline will not need any form of necklace. Wearing necklaces with these necklines will look too fussy and over the top. Low cut or plunging necklines are suited to simple drop pendants as the eye will already be drawn to the area due to the style of clothing and will not need to be over stated. Heavy necklaces and those with many layers can look out of place at formal functions.
Minimalism is key in everything from jewellery to make up; the trick is to be remembered for looking gorgeous, not garish.
